Master HVAC MechanicReports to:
National Service Leader
- Performs installation and start-up of equipment with the ability to troubleshoot and repair applied HVAC equipment on job sites, including customer training.
- Performs depot maintenance, testing, repair and customer education on all applied equipment.
- Performs live circuit troubleshooting of applied equipment up to 1000 tons.
- Provides remote technical support for applied equipment.
- Performs job site walks to support equipment sales.
- Commission low temperature applications.
- Ability to install and commission water-cooled chiller projects.
- Ability to install and commission advanced air-cooled chiller projects using multiple pumps and heat exchangers.
- Ability to plan and install cold storage systems using air-cooled chillers and air-handlers.
- Ability to layout slip stream projects using multiple chillers to provide an out of design TD requirement.
